In one of the more surprising results of the 2026 World Cup so far, Belgium were held to a frustrating 0-0 draw by a defiant Iran at Los Angeles Stadium. Despite dominating possession and creating numerous chances, the European giants failed to find a way past Iran’s well-organized defense, leaving Group G wide open. From the opening whistle, Belgium asserted their authority with waves of attacking pressure. Their 59% possession and 23 total shots suggested a comfortable evening ahead, but Iranian goalkeeper Alireza Beiranvand produced a string of outstanding saves to keep his side in the contest. Monterrey, Mexico – Japan delivered a breathtaking attacking masterclass to dismantle Tunisia 4-0 at Monterrey Stadium, throwing Group F wide open and setting up a dramatic final round of fixtures. The Samurai Blue were simply irresistible, with Daichi Kamada opening the scoring inside four minutes before Ayase Ueda’s brace and Junya Ito’s strike completed a comprehensive victory that sends a warning to the rest of the tournament. Toronto, Canada – Deniz Undav etched his name into German World Cup folklore with a dramatic 90+4th-minute winner as Germany snatched a 2-1 victory over Côte d’Ivoire at Toronto Stadium. The Stuttgart striker, who had earlier equalised in the 68th minute, completed his brace in stoppage time to send the German fans into raptures and put Julian Nagelsmann’s side on the verge of the knockout stages. SAN FRANCISCO BAY AREA, California — Paraguay produced one of the most remarkable performances of the World Cup so far, defeating Turkey 1-0 at San Francisco Bay Area Stadium despite playing with ten men for the majority of the match and conceding 65% possession. Matias Galarza’s second-minute strike and Miguel Almirón’s first-half red card set the stage for a heroic defensive rearguard that will go down in Paraguayan football folklore. PHILADELPHIA, Pennsylvania — Brazil opened their Group C campaign with a commanding 3-0 victory over Haiti at Philadelphia Stadium on Saturday, with Matheus Cunha scoring a brilliant brace and Vinícius Júnior adding a third deep into first-half stoppage time. The five-time world champions showcased their attacking prowess while maintaining defensive solidity in a performance that will send a warning to their Group C rivals.
